TTM Technologies, Inc. is a publicly traded company listed on NASDAQ under the ticker symbol TTMI. As one of the world's top five manufacturers of printed circuit boards (PCBs), TTM Technologies holds a prominent position in the global electronics manufacturing sphere. The company is renowned for its innovation and quality in producing advanced technology products, including mission-critical systems, radio frequency (RF) components, RF microwave and microelectronic assemblies, and highly sophisticated PCBs. TTM stands for time-to-market, reflecting the company’s commitment to delivering timely and efficient one-stop design, engineering, and manufacturing services that help customers reduce the development cycle of new products and accelerate their journey to market availability. The company operates multiple facilities worldwide and continues to expand its technological reach and manufacturing capabilities. The role of Operations Project Coordinator within TTM Technologies’ East Syracuse, NY location involves supporting the company’s production and operational objectives by coordinating and monitoring multiple active projects within manufacturing. Reporting to and working closely with the Operations Project Support Engineer and the Production Operations team, the coordinator’s primary responsibility is to ensure that all assigned projects progress smoothly, on schedule, and within budgetary constraints. The Operations Project Coordinator plays a crucial role in communicating project status updates, gathering and analyzing relevant data, assisting with creating detailed work plans and schedules, and escalating issues promptly to maintain project integrity. Additionally, this role includes leading smaller-scale projects that fall outside the scope of the broader Project Management Organization (PMO), thereby broadening the operational impact of the coordinator’s work.

Key responsibilities for this role include collaborating with cross-functional teams such as engineering, manufacturing, supply chain, and finance to foster effective communication and problem-solving. The coordinator is also expected to maintain accurate project documentation, contribute to the preparation of customer-focused status reports, and build a thorough understanding of production factors influencing operational outcomes. This position is ideal for individuals with strong organizational, communication, and analytical skills, who are proficient in Microsoft Office applications and capable of following established processes meticulously. The position operates within defined work hours from 7:30 AM to 5:00 PM at the East Syracuse facility. Compensation for this role ranges approximately from $41,507 to $65,608 annually, with the potential for bonuses and shift premiums based on assignment. TTM Technologies also provides a comprehensive benefits package including medical, dental, vision, 401(k), flexible spending accounts, life insurance, disability benefits, and paid time off, which all contribute to a supportive work environment for its employees.
